Output 85ec759d5dc2f15e84c8abecda57075cfc0eeec707a6b92d20cdcaa084ec88b6:1

value
517329
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d0388eafe72c90f9f1b61c5708c0cb469b30015a OP_EQUAL
address
3LfzE7tRBWfiZtfMpErxh8ZmphYj8YKQ2c
transaction
85ec759d5dc2f15e84c8abecda57075cfc0eeec707a6b92d20cdcaa084ec88b6
spent
true